Inspired by the devastating fire season of 1994, Vicki Minor the Founder of the Wildland Firefighter Foundation decided after the loss of 14 courageous firefighters on the South Canyon fire in Colorado, that she would start a campaign to raise money for the families of those who died. The Eric Marsh Foundation for Wildland Firefighters was established in 2014 by Eric's widow, Amanda Marsh to honor Eric and his fellow crewmen who were lost on June 30, 2013 in the Yarnell Hill Fire. The Monument, officially dedicated in May 25, 2000, is located on the grounds of the National Interagency Fire Center's (NIFC) headquarters in Boise, Idaho.
